A little embarassed that I had to come to the getting started page for this question but ive been rockin the 1k hard since February and still don't know the answer.

I usually make a beat and save entire memory (samples, pgms and all) into a folder (thank god for the hard drive).

But when I want to load up a new beat (another entire memory folder) I usually hit the program directory max (error)and have to reboot and load from blank.
There must be a way I can get around this reboot- Can't i just clear the current memory, start from scratch, and be able to load up another beat?!

on the 2k its like this

goto PROGRAM screen, highlight the program name and hit open window > delete > delete all pgms or something like that

goto TRIM screen, highlight sound name and hit open window > delete > delete all or something

not in front of my machine so i dont know the exact wording. im sure its pretty similar?
